The CAT5113 operates like a digitally controlled  
potentiometer with RH and RL equivalent to the high  
and low terminals and RW equivalent to the mechanical  
potentiometer's wiper. There are 100 available tap  
positions including the resistor end points, RH and RL.  
There are 99 resistor elements connected in series  
between the RH and RL terminals. The wiper terminal is  
connectedtooneofthe100 tapsandcontrolledbythree  
inputs, INC, U/D and CS. These inputs control a seven-  
bit up/down counter whose output is decoded to select  
the wiper position. The selected wiper position can be  
stored in nonvolatile memory using the INC and  
CS inputs.  
RH: High End Potentiometer Terminal  
RH is the high end terminal of the potentiometer. It is not  
required that this terminal be connected to a potential  
greater than the RL terminal. Voltage applied to the RH  
terminal cannot exceed the supply voltage, VCC or go  
below ground, GND.  
With CS set LOW the CAT5113 is selected and will  
respond to the U/D and INC inputs. HIGH to LOW  
transitions on INC wil increment or decrement the  
wiper (depending on the state of the U/D input and  
seven-bit counter). The wiper, when at either fixed  
terminal, acts like its mechanical equivalent and does  
not move beyond the last position. The value of the  
counter is stored in nonvolatile memory whenever CS  
transitionsHIGHwhiletheINCinputisalsoHIGH. When  
the CAT5113 is powered-down, the last stored wiper  
counterpositionismaintainedinthenonvolatilememory.  
When power is restored, the contents of the memory are  
recalled and the counter is set to the value stored.  
RW: Wiper Potentiometer Terminal  
RW is the wiper terminal of the potentiometer. Its position  
ontheresistorarrayiscontrolledbythecontrol inputs,INC,  
U/D and CS. Voltage applied to the RW terminal cannot  
exceedthesupplyvoltage, VCC orgobelowground, GND.  
RL: Low End Potentiometer Terminal  
RL is the low end terminal of the potentiometer. It is not  
required that this terminal be connected to a potential  
less than the RH terminal. Voltage applied to the RL  
terminal cannot exceed the supply voltage, VCC or go  
below ground, GND. RL and RH are electrically  
interchangeable.  
With INC set low, the CAT5113 may be de-selected  
and powered down without storing the current wiper  
position in nonvolatile memory. This allows the  
system to always power up to a preset value stored  
in nonvolatile memory.
